Abstract
Background Despite adequate hormone substitution in Hashimoto disease, some patients may have persistent symptoms with a possible autoimmune pathophysiology. A recent randomized trial (RCT) using patient-reported outcome measures as the primary endpoint showed benefit in total thyroidectomy, but at a cost of high complication rates. Objective To verify results from the RCT in an observational study including a wider range of patients and explore means of predicting who may benefit from such surgery. Design A total of 154 patients with Hashimoto disease, euthyroid with or without thyroid hormone substitution, and persistent Hashimoto-related symptoms were subjected to total thyroidectomy and followed for 18 months after surgery. The primary outcome was the General Health (GH) dimensional score in the Short Form-36 Health Survey (SF-36). Results Eighteen months after surgery, a clinically significant improvement in GH was seen, similar to the findings in the previous RCT. Anti-TPO antibody titers were markedly reduced after surgery, but preoperative titers or other preoperative parameters could not predict the outcome of surgery. Three (1.9%) of 154 patients experienced permanent unilateral recurrent nerve palsy and six (3.9%) experienced hypoparathyroidism after surgery. Conclusions Thyroidectomy had a beneficial symptom-reducing effect in euthyroid patients with Hashimoto disease and persistent symptoms. The pathophysiology of residual symptoms remains unclear, and surgical complication rates are high. If thyroidectomy is considered as a treatment option, it should be performed in dedicated centers with experienced endocrine surgeons and as part of further studies on persistent symptoms. This trial is registered with NCT-02319538.

Abstract
PURPOSE Coeliac disease (CD) is a common disorder and affects about 1% of the population worldwide. CD in the Trøndelag Health Study (HUNT) is a population-based cohort study which was established to provide new knowledge about CD that can improve the diagnostics and management, prevent the onset or progression and expand the knowledge about the role of genetics of the disease. PARTICIPANTS The cohort is based on the fourth wave of the population-based HUNT study (HUNT4), Norway, performed during 2017-2019, also including linkage to hospital records and the Norwegian Patient Registry (NPR). A total of 54 541 HUNT4 participants with available sera were screened for CD by serology. All seropositive participants were invited to a clinical assessment, including endoscopy with duodenal biopsies, during 2019-2023. FINDINGS TO DATE A total of 1107 HUNT4 participants (2%) were seropositive for CD and 1048 were eligible for clinical assessment, including biopsy. Of these, 724 participants attended the clinical assessment and 482 were identified with CD. In addition, 371 participants with CD were identified through the hospital records and NPR. In total, 853 participants in HUNT4 with biopsy-verified CD diagnosis were identified. FUTURE PLANS All participants in the study will be invited to a follow-up assessment after at least 1 year, including repeated standard serological testing, endoscopy and tissue sampling. The collected data and material will be used to establish the true population-based prevalence of CD. The consequences of CD, including symptoms, deficiencies and comorbidity, will be investigated and possible triggers and predictors, will be studied. With access to serum samples from the previous HUNT surveys in HUNT Biobank, serological signs of CD in prediagnostic samples of seropositive individuals will be used. Genetic studies will identify new CD markers, assess genotype-phenotype links and explore gene-environment correlations. REGISTRATION clinicaltrials.gov identifier: NCT04041622.

Abstract
BACKGROUND AND AIMS Although fatigue is common in inflammatory bowel disease [IBD], its pathogenesis remains unclear. This study aimed to determine the prevalence of fatigue and its associated factors in a cohort of patients newly diagnosed with IBD. METHODS Patients ≥18 years old were recruited from the Inflammatory Bowel Disease South-Eastern Norway [IBSEN III] study, a population-based, observational inception cohort. Fatigue was assessed using the Fatigue Questionnaire and compared with data from a Norwegian general population. Univariate and multivariate linear and logistic regression analyses were performed to evaluate the associations of total fatigue [TF; continuous score] and substantial fatigue [SF; dichotomized score ≥4] with sociodemographic, clinical, endoscopic, laboratory, and other relevant patient data. RESULTS In total, 983/1509 [65.1%] patients with complete fatigue data were included (ulcerative colitis [UC], 68.2%; Crohn's disease [CD], 31.8%). The prevalence of SF was higher in CD [69.6%] compared with UC [60.2%] [p < 0.01], and in both diagnoses when compared to the general population [p < 0.001]. In multivariate analyses, depressive symptoms, pain intensity, and sleep disturbances were associated with increased TF for both diagnoses. In addition, increased clinical disease activity and Mayo endoscopic score were significantly associated with TF in UC, whereas all disease-related variables were insignificant in CD. Similar findings were observed for SF, except regarding the Mayo endoscopic score. CONCLUSIONS SF affects approximately two-thirds of patients newly diagnosed with IBD. Fatigue was associated with depressive symptoms, sleep disturbances, and increased pain intensity in both diagnoses, while clinical and endoscopic activity were associated factors only in UC.

Abstract
PURPOSE This unselected, population-based cohort study aimed to determine the level of health-related quality of life (HRQoL) in patients with Crohn's disease (CD) and ulcerative colitis (UC) at the time of diagnosis compared with a reference population and identify the demographic factors, psychosocial measures, and disease activity markers associated with HRQoL. METHODS Adult patients newly diagnosed with CD or UC were prospectively enrolled. HRQoL was measured using the Short Form 36 (SF-36) and Norwegian Inflammatory Bowel Disease Questionnaires. Clinical significance was assessed using Cohen's d effect size and further compared with a Norwegian reference population. Associations between HRQoL and symptom scores, demographic factors, psychosocial measures, and disease activity markers were analyzed. RESULTS Compared with the Norwegian reference population, patients with CD and UC reported significantly lower scores in all SF-36 dimensions, except for physical functioning. Cohen's d effect sizes for men and women in all SF-36 dimensions were at least moderate, except for bodily pain and emotional role for men with UC and physical functioning for both sexes and diagnoses. In the multivariate regression analysis, depression subscale scores ≥ 8 on the Hospital Anxiety and Depression Scale, substantial fatigue, and high symptom scores were associated with reduced HRQoL. CONCLUSION Patients newly diagnosed with CD and UC reported statistically and clinically significantly lower scores in seven of the eight SF-36 dimensions than the reference population. Symptoms of depression, fatigue, and elevated symptom scores were associated with poorer HRQoL.

Abstract
INTRODUCTION The effectiveness of colorectal cancer screening programs depends on the participation rate. This study examined the association between type and severity of mental illness and colorectal cancer screening participation. METHODS Between 2012 and 2017, a total of 46,919 individuals were invited to sigmoidoscopy screening in Norway, and 70,019 were invited to fecal immunochemical testing. In 2022, logistic regression was used to evaluate the association between the use of antipsychotics, anxiolytics, hypnotics, and antidepressants in the year preceding the screening invitation and screening participation, adjusted for demographic and socioeconomic factors. Defined daily doses of individual drugs were used to assess dose‒response relationships. RESULTS Overall, 19.2% (24.8% of women, 13.4% of men) of all invitees used at least 1 psychotropic medication. Nonparticipation in the 2 arms combined was associated with the use of anxiolytics (60.7% in users vs 43.2% in nonusers; OR=1.53; 95% CI=1.45, 1.62) and antipsychotics (64.3% vs 43.8%; OR=1.41; 95% CI=1.30, 1.53) and increased with higher doses for both drugs. Hypnotics and antidepressants were only weakly associated with nonparticipation in higher doses. Participation rates were 57.3%, 52.3%, 42.9%, and 35.4% in those prescribed 0, 1, 2, and 3-4 classes of psychotropic medications, respectively. The associations between the use of psychotropic medications and nonparticipation were similar for the 2 screening tests. CONCLUSIONS These findings show significant disparities in colorectal cancer screening participation for individuals with mental illness, independent of the screening method. Moreover, screening participation varied depending on the type and severity of mental illness. Targeted interventions are warranted to ensure that people with mental illness are supported to access the benefits of colorectal cancer screening.

Abstract
Abstract
BACKGROUND AND AIMS
Regardless of age, kidney transplantation (KT) is considered the optimal treatment for patients with end-stage kidney disease (ESKD). In the increasing elderly ESKD population, KT should be reserved for carefully selected candidates who are expected to experience favorable outcomes. We aimed to prospectively evaluate pre-transplant recipient factors that may predict post-transplant patient survival and can eventually guide therapeutic decisions in elderly with ESKD.
METHOD
Recipient factors were evaluated in KT candidates aged ≥65 years, who were enlisted for KT between January 2013 and November 2016 at the Norwegian national transplant centre. Pretransplant comorbidity was assessed at waitlisting, according to the Liu Comorbidity Index (LCI). Self-reported health-related quality of life was assessed using the Kidney Disease Quality of Life Short Form version 1.3 (KDQOL-SF). The Cox proportional hazard regression was used to evaluate predictors of patient survival.
RESULTS
We included 289 waitlisted candidates, of whom 192 received a deceased brain-dead donor kidney. Mean age at KT was 72 (4.1) years, 133 (69%) were male, 47 (24%) were transplanted preemptively and 80% received an expanded criteria donor organ. During a median observation time of 4.6 (3.2–6.3) years post-KT, 66 recipients died. LCI ≤ 3 was observed in 136 recipients (71%), between 4–6 in 39 recipients (20%) and 17 recipients (9%) had LCI ≥ 7. Elevated LCI ≥ 4 predicted poor patient survival, and was associated with a 2.2-times increase in mortality risk (Figure 1). In recipients with LCI ≥ 4, dialysis ≥2 years comprised a 2.5-fold higher mortality risk, compared with recipients on dialysis ≤2 years (Figure 2). Self-reported pretransplant physical function was also proven to be a significant positive predictor of survival, with scores ≤60 being associated with a 2-fold increase in mortality risk.
CONCLUSION
The implementation of LCI and a physical function score during the evaluation of older kidney transplant candidates may improve the selection and thereby optimize post-transplant outcomes.

Abstract
Abstract
BACKGROUND AND AIMS
Health-related quality of life (HRQOL) outcomes have been positively associated with patient survival after kidney transplantation (KT). In older recipients, poor HRQOL may indicate risk for clinical deterioration. We aimed to prospectively evaluate if, in older recipients of deceased brain-dead donor (DBD) kidneys, changes in HRQOL during the first year post-transplantation differed between survivor and non-survivors.
METHOD
KT candidates aged ≥65 years who were enlisted between January 2013 and November 2016 at the Norwegian national transplant center and received a deceased brain-dead donor (DBD) kidney were included. HRQOL was assessed using the Kidney Disease Quality of Life Short Form, version 1.3. HRQOL outcomes were collected prior to KT, at 10 weeks, 6 months and 12 months post-KT. A mixed-effect linear regression model was used to examine the development of HRQOL during the first year post-KT in survivors versus non-survivors. Longitudinal HRQOL trajectories were identified using a group-based trajectory modelling. A Cox proportional hazard regression was used to investigate the association of longitudinal HRQOL trajectories for each domain with patient survival.
RESULTS
We included 289 waitlisted candidates, of whom 192 received a DBD kidney. Mean age at KT was 72 (4.1) years, 133 (69%) were males, 47 (24%) were transplanted preemptively and 80% received an expanded criteria donor organ. During a median observation time of 4.6 (3.2, 6.3) years post-KT, 66 recipients died. In survivors, all the generic and kidney-specific HRQOL domains substantially improved during the first year post-KT, whereas HRQOL deteriorated in non-survivors (Figure 1). Three developmental trajectories, describing poor, fair and good outcomes were identified for most of the HRQOL domains. Recipients perceiving poor physical development during the first post-transplant year had a 2.5 higher mortality risk, while recipients with fair physical development had 1.4 increased mortality risk, compared with recipients with good physically development (Figure 2).
CONCLUSION
In elderly kidney transplant recipients, poor post-transplant physical function trajectory may indicate impaired survival. The systematic HRQOL monitoring following KT is warranted to identify high-risk patients and guide therapeutic decisions.

Abstract
INTRODUCTION Breast cancer is still the most common malignancy among women worldwide. The Prospective Breast Cancer Biobank (PBCB) collects blood and urine from patients with breast cancer every 6 or 12 months for 11 years from 2011 to 2030 at two university hospitals in Western Norway. The project aims to identify new biomarkers that enable detection of systemic recurrences at the molecular level. As blood represents the biological interface between the primary tumour, the microenvironment and distant metastases, liquid biopsies represent the ideal medium to monitor the patient's cancer biology for identification of patients at high risk of relapse and for early detection systemic relapse.Including patient-reported outcome measures (PROMs) allows for a vast number of possibilities to compare PROM data with biological information, enabling the study of fatigue and Quality of Life in patients with breast cancer. METHODS AND ANALYSIS A total of 1455 patients with early-stage breast cancer are enrolled in the PBCB study, which has a one-armed prospective observational design. Participants consent to contribute liquid biopsies (i.e., peripheral blood and urine samples) every 6 or 12 months for 11 years. The liquid biopsies are the basis for detection of circulating tumour cells, circulating tumour DNA (ctDNA), exosomal micro-RNA (miRNA), miRNA in Tumour Educated Platelet and metabolomic profiles. In addition, participants respond to 10 PROM questionnaires collected annually. Moreover, a control group comprising 200 women without cancer aged 25-70 years will provide the same data. ETHICS AND DISSEMINATION The general research biobank PBCB was approved by the Ministry of Health and Care Services in 2007, by the Regional Ethics Committee (REK) in 2010 (#2010/1957). The PROM (#2011/2161) and the biomarker study PerMoBreCan (#2015/2010) were approved by REK in 2011 and 2015 respectively. Results will be published in international peer reviewed journals. Deidentified data will be accessible on request. TRIAL REGISTRATION NUMBER NCT04488614.

Abstract
Public health systems should guarantee universal access to health care services, including cancer screening. We assessed whether certain population subgroups were underrepresented among participants in colorectal cancer screening with sigmoidoscopy and faecal immunochemical testing (FIT). Between 2012 and 2019, about 140 000 individuals aged 50 to 74 years were randomly invited to once‐only sigmoidoscopy or first round of FIT screening. Our study included 46 919 individuals invited to sigmoidoscopy and 70 019 to FIT between 2012 and 2017. We used logistic regression models to evaluate if demographic and socioeconomic factors and use of certain drugs were associated with participation. Twenty‐four thousand one hundred and fifty‐nine (51.5%) individuals attended sigmoidoscopy and 40 931 (58.5%) FIT screening. Male gender, young age, low education and income, being retired or unemployed, living alone, being an immigrant, long driving time to screening centre, and use of antidiabetic and psychotropic drugs were associated with low participation in both screening groups. Many of these factors also predicted low acceptance of colonoscopy after positive FIT. While male gender, young age and living alone were more strongly associated with nonparticipation in FIT than sigmoidoscopy, low education and income, being retired or immigrant and long driving time were more strongly associated with nonparticipation in sigmoidoscopy than FIT. In conclusion, participation was lower in sigmoidoscopy than FIT. Predictors of nonparticipation were similar between arms. However, low socioeconomic status, being an immigrant and long driving time affected participation more in sigmoidoscopy screening, suggesting that FIT may guarantee more equal access to screening services than sigmoidoscopy.

Abstract
Background Aerobic exercise is an important part of obesity treatment and may improve health-related quality of life (HRQOL). The objective of this study was to compare the effect of two different exercise programs on health-related quality of life in patients with severe obesity. Methods This was a single-center, open-label, randomized, parallel-group study comparing the effects of a 24-week moderate-intensity continuous training (MICT) program and a combined high-intensity interval training program with MICT (HIIT/MICT). The primary objective (specified secondary outcome) was to assess HRQOL by using the general health dimension of the Short Form Health Survey (SF-36). The secondary objectives were to assess other dimensional SF-36 scores, the impact of weight on the physical and psychosocial aspects of quality of life (IWQOL-Lite), and the burden of obesity-specific weight symptoms (WRSM). Results 73 patients were enrolled and reported patient reported outcome measures, with 71 patients (55% females) allocated to either MICT (n = 34) or HIIT/MICT (n = 37). In the intention-to-treat analysis, general health scores increased between baseline and 24-week follow-up in both the HIIT/MICT group and the MICT group, with a mean change of 13 (95% CI 6–21) points and 11 (95% CI 5–17) points, respectively, with no difference between the groups. The effect sizes of these changes were moderate. The vitality and social functioning scores of SF-36, and the physical function and self-esteem scores of IWQOL-Lite increased moderately in both groups, with no difference between groups. The tiredness, back pain, and physical stamina scores based on WRSM showed moderate to strong changes in both the groups. Conclusions Patients who had completed a combined HIIT/MICT program did not experience larger improvements in general health compared with those completing a clean 24-week MICT program. Exercise may confer general health benefits independent of intensity. Abstract
OBJECTIVES To evaluate the psychometric properties of the Norwegian version of the multidimensional fatigue inventory (MFI-20) in patients with inflammatory bowel disease. METHODS Participants were recruited from nine hospitals in the southeastern and western parts of Norway. Clinical and sociodemographic data were collected, and participants completed the MFI-20, as well as the Fatigue Questionnaire (FQ). In addition to a confirmatory factor analysis, validity, reliability, test-retest and responsiveness were evaluated. RESULTS In total, 410 patients were included. The Norwegian MFI-20 had an acceptable model fit when compared to the original five-dimensional structure. A positive correlation was observed between the dimensions of MFI-20 and the FQ. MFI-20 scores increased according to subjective disease activity, but no differences were observed when using a calprotectin cut-off < or > =250 µg/g mg/kg. All MFI-20 dimensions except 'reduced motivation' in both ulcerative colitis (UC) and Crohn's disease (CD) patients had alpha Cronbach alpha values ≥70, and test-retest reliability revealed good to excellent values. Merely one dimension (Reduced activity) in UC patients reporting improvement did not reach the threshold for acceptable responsiveness according to Guyatt statistics. CONCLUSIONS The Norwegian version of MFI-20 is valid, reliable and responsive. The instrument can safely be used in studies using fatigue as an endpoint.

Abstract
Rationale & Objective Assessing the optimal therapy for older patients (aged ≥65 years) with end-stage kidney disease requires knowledge of longevity and health-related quality of life (HRQoL) outcomes. Kidney transplantation prolongs survival but its long-term impact on HRQoL in older recipients is not well defined. We aimed to prospectively evaluate HRQoL changes from enlisting until 3 years posttransplantation and examine pretransplantation predictors of posttransplantation outcomes. Study Design Prospective cohort study. Setting & Participants Patients 65 years and older enlisted at the Norwegian National Transplant Center between January 2013 and November 2016. Predictors Kidney transplantation, dialysis vintage, and pretransplantation comorbidity assessed using the Liu Comorbidity Index. Outcomes HRQoL, assessed using the Kidney Disease Quality of Life Short Form, version 1.3. Analytical Approach HRQoL scores obtained at 3 years posttransplantation were compared with those obtained pretransplantation and after 1 year using a paired-sample t test. Multivariable linear mixed-effect models were used to identify possible predictors of HRQoL changes over time. Results Among 289 patients included, 220 (mean age, 71.5 years) had undergone transplantation and 136 had completed the 3-year HRQoL follow-up by October 2020. Posttransplant HRQoL, both generic and kidney specific, substantially improved and the benefit persisted for 3 years. For wait-listed candidates remaining on dialysis, HRQoL gradually deteriorated, and recipients who died within 3 years posttransplantation experienced no improvement during the first year. Moderately elevated pretransplantation comorbidity scores and prolonged dialysis vintage independently predicted poor HRQoL outcomes posttransplantation. Recipients receiving dialysis for 1 year or longer with pretransplantation comorbidity scores ≥ 7 experienced a marked and sustained physical deterioration after transplantation. Limitations Homogenous and highly selected population. Conclusions Transplantation is associated with a sustained HRQoL improvement and should be the preferred treatment for selected older patients. The value of a pretransplant comorbidity score to predict posttransplantation outcomes warrants further evaluation and may improve the selection process.

Abstract
PURPOSE Several guidelines for the use of patient-reported outcomes (PROs) in clinical studies have been published in the past decade. This review primarily aimed to compare the number and compliance with selected PRO-specific criteria for reporting of clinical studies in Europe using PROs published in 2008 and 2018. Secondarily, to describe the study designs, PRO instruments used, patient groups studied, and countries where the clinical studies were conducted. METHODS A literature search was conducted in MEDLINE to identify eligible publications. To assess the number of publications, all abstracts were screened for eligibility by pairs of reviewers. Compliance with PRO-specific criteria and other key characteristics was assessed in a random sample of 150 eligible full-text publications from each year. Randomized controlled trials (RCTs) were assessed according to the full CONSORT-PRO checklist. RESULTS The search identified 1692 publications in 2008 and 4290 in 2018. After screening of abstracts, 1240 from 2008 and 2869 from 2018 were clinical studies using PROs. By full-text review, the proportion of studies discussing PRO-specific limitations and implications was higher in 2018 than in 2008, but there were no differences in the other selected PRO-specific criteria. In 2018, a higher proportion of studies were longitudinal/cohort studies, included ≥ 300 patients, and used electronic administration of PRO than in 2008. The most common patient groups studied were those with cancer or diseases of the musculoskeletal system or connective tissue. CONCLUSION The number of clinical studies from Europe using PROs was higher in 2018 than in 2008, but there was little difference in compliance with the PRO-specific criteria. The studies varied in terms of study design and PRO instruments used in both publication years.

Abstract
Abstract
Background and Aims
Kidney transplantation (KT) is the optimal treatment for older patients in need for kidney replacement therapy, with favorable outcomes both on survival, and health-related quality of life (HRQoL). Given the current organ scarcity, allocation of transplants should prioritize patients who are expected to benefit most from KT and identifying reliable predictors of post-transplant HRQoL outcomes is essential to optimize the selection process.
Method
Patients ≥ 65 years, who were enlisted for KT between January 2013 and November 2016 at the Norwegian national transplant center, were asked to participate. Self-reported HRQoL was assessed using the Kidney-Disease Quality of Life Short Form version 1.3 (KDQOL-SF) survey. Pre-transplant comorbidity was assessed by the Liu comorbidity index (LCI). Linear mixed-effect models were used to detect HRQoL changes over time (pre-KT, at -6, -12 and -36 months post-KT), and to identify pre-transplant predictors of post-transplant outcomes.
Results
By November 2020, 220 (76%) out of 289 enrolled participants, were transplanted. The mean age at KT was 71.8 (4.1) years, 154 (70%) were males, 57 (26%) were transplanted pre-emptively and 30 (13.6%) received a transplant from a living donor.
Longer dialysis vintage was independently associated with impaired physical function post-transplantion (Figure 1). Pre-transplant LCI score ≥ 7 consistently predicted poorer HRQoL outcomes at baseline and after 3-years, compared with LCI score < 7 (Figure 2). At 3- years post-transplant, increasing LCI score was lineary associated with decreasing SF-36 scores. Recipients on dialysis for ≥ 1 year with LCI ≥ 7 experienced the worst outcomes, with a marked and sustained post-transplant physical deterioration (Figure 3).
Conclusion
Older wait-listed candidates either on dialysis for >1 year or with elevated pre-transplant LCI are at high risk for impaired HRQoL post-transplant outcomes and should be re-evaluated with respect to transplantability on a regular basis. The identification of criteria to optimize the selection of older transplant candidates should be the scope of future studies

Abstract
Objective: Being able to work is important for health-related quality of life (HRQoL), and little is known about work life after radical treatment for prostate cancer (PCa). The aim was to investigate work status (WS) and work ability (WA) after radical prostatectomy (RP) or active surveillance (AS) for PCa, and to identify factors associated with reduced WA.Materials and methods: This is a retrospective cross-sectional study of 606 men treated with RP (n = 442) or AS (n = 164) at two Norwegian general hospitals. In 2017, they were asked to complete questionnaires measuring adverse effects (AE), HRQoL, aspects of work life and psychological factors at a median of 4.1 (range 1.3-8.1) years after diagnosis. Clinical data were retrieved from medical records. WS was categorized into employed, unemployed or retired. WA was rated using the Work Ability Index. Regression analyses were performed to find factors associated with reduced WA.Results: WS was similar for the RP and AS groups at diagnosis and survey. There was a small reduction in WA from diagnosis to survey and the difference between the RP and AS groups was non-significant. Older age, poorer self-rated health, poorer incontinence score, more chronic fatigue, and increased anxiety and depressive symptoms were associated with reduced WA, while treatment method, urinary bother and use of pads were not.Conclusion: The impact of RP and AS on WS and WA was almost similar. Age and psychological variables were more strongly associated with reduced WA than cancer-related variables.

Abstract
Objective The association between ulcerative colitis (UC) and colorectal cancer (CRC) is widely accepted, although attenuated risk has been reported in recent years. Colonoscopic surveillance is recommended with intervals based on established clinical risk factors. Nevertheless, a significant number of patients develop interval cancers, indicating the need of improved individualised assessment. In the present study, we evaluated clinical risk factors associated with CRC during a prescheduled follow-up 20 years after diagnosis, the IBSEN study. Design A population-based inception cohort of patients diagnosed with inflammatory bowel disease from 1 January 1990 until 31 December 1993, prospectively followed at 1, 5, 10 and 20 years after diagnosis. A total of 517 patients with UC were included; 264 (51 %) men; median age at inclusion 37.4 years (4–88). Results The overall incidence of CRC was 1.6% (8/517) at a 20-year follow-up. The total lifetime risk of CRC prior to or after UC diagnosis was 2.3%. (12/517). Patients older than 70 years at diagnosis had a 15-fold higher risk of CRC compared with those diagnosed when younger than 40 years, with HR 15.68 (95% CI: 1.31 to 187.92). Neither sex, first-degree relative with CRC, extent of colitis nor primary sclerosing cholangitis affected the risk of CRC. Conclusion The risk of CRC in UC was low and comparable with the risk of CRC in the background population of Norway.

Abstract
Purpose The purpose of this study was to explore self-esteem and associations between self-esteem and sociodemographic, clinical, and psychological factors in patients with inflammatory bowel disease (IBD), a disease of chronic relapsing inflammation of the gastrointestinal tract. IBD symptoms, including pain, fatigue, and diarrhea, as well as potential life-long medical treatment and surgery, may be demanding, cause significant challenges, and influence self-esteem. Methods In this cross-sectional multicenter study, participants were recruited from nine hospitals in the southeastern and western regions of Norway from March 2013 to April 2014. Data were collected using self-report questionnaires. Self-esteem was assessed by the Rosenberg Self-Esteem Scale, fatigue was assessed by the Fatigue Questionnaire, self-efficacy was assessed by the General Self-Efficacy Scale, and disease activity was assessed by the Simple Clinical Colitis Activity Index for ulcerative colitis (UC) and Harvey Bradshaw Index for Crohn’s disease (CD). Multiple linear regression analysis was applied to examine associations between self-esteem and sociodemographic, clinical, and psychological factors. Results In total, 411 of 452 (91%) patients had evaluable data and were included in this study. The mean scores on self-esteem, self-efficacy, total fatigue, anxiety, and depression were similar between UC patients and CD patients. Male gender, being employed, and higher self-efficacy were independently associated with higher self-esteem, whereas anxiety and depression were independently associated with lower self-esteem. Neither disease activity nor fatigue were associated with self-esteem in the final multiple regression analyses. Conclusion Patient-centered interventions that improve self-esteem and reduce anxiety and depression seem to be important to optimize IBD management.

Abstract
BACKGROUND Patients with inflammatory bowel disease (IBD) often suffer from musculoskeletal manifestations. Health-related quality of life (HRQoL) and fatigue are known to be associated with IBD activity and musculoskeletal complaints. The aim of this study was to determine the association between spondyloarthritis, arthralgia, or back pain and the patient-reported outcomes of HRQoL and fatigue in IBD patients 20 years after their diagnosis. METHODS The IBSEN cohort was followed prospectively for 20 years. At the 20-year follow-up, the patients answered detailed questionnaires regarding rheumatological manifestations, intestinal symptoms, HRQoL, and fatigue. Multiple regression analyses were used to evaluate associations between spondyloarthritis or joint symptoms and HRQoL or fatigue. Sex, IBD diagnosis, and age were included in all the multiple regression models, in addition to other clinically relevant confounders. RESULTS In total, 441 patients (94%) completed the questionnaires at the 20-year follow-up. The criteria for spondyloarthritis (axial or peripheral) were fulfilled in 158 patients (36%), current back pain during the previous 3 months was reported by 79 patients (18%), and current arthralgia was reported by 178 patients (40%). Current back pain and arthralgia were independently associated with lower HRQoL, higher levels of fatigue, and chronic fatigue. A diagnosis of spondyloarthritis was not associated with reduced HRQoL or fatigue when adjusted for possible confounders. CONCLUSIONS Current joint symptoms in IBD patients 20 years after diagnosis were associated with poorer HRQoL, higher levels of fatigue, and chronic fatigue, whereas spondyloarthritis did not impact HRQoL or fatigue negatively in this cohort.

Abstract
Background: Pain and vitamin D deficiency are common in inflammatory bowel disease (IBD). Disease activity, fatigue, frequent relapses, prior surgery and psychological factors all seem to influence the experience of pain in IBD. Vitamin D deficiency has been associated with muscle and skeletal pain. This study aimed to determine whether there is an association between vitamin D deficiency and severity of pain in patients with IBD, and to investigate the influence of other socio-demographic and psychological variables on the experience of pain. Methods: Patients with IBD were recruited from nine hospitals in Norway in a multicenter cross-sectional study. The Brief Pain Inventory (BPI) questionnaire was used to measure pain. Disease activity was assessed using clinical disease activity indices, C-reactive protein (CRP) and fecal calprotectin. Regression models were fitted to explore a possible association between 25-hydroxyvitamin D and pain severity. Results: Of 407 patients included in the analyses, 229 (56%) had Crohn’s disease (CD) and 178 (44%) had ulcerative colitis (UC). Vitamin D deficiency was present in half (203/407) of patients. Presence of pain was reported by 76% (309/407). More severe pain was associated with female gender and increased disease activity scores, but not with increased CRP or fecal calprotectin. In CD, patients without prior intra-abdominal surgery reported more severe pain. In multivariate analyses, there was no association between 25-hydroxyvitamin D and pain severity. Conclusions: In this study, no significant association between pain severity and vitamin D deficiency was revealed in patients with IBD.

Abstract
BACKGROUND Hashimoto disease is a chronic autoimmune thyroiditis. Despite adequate hormone substitution, some patients have persistent symptoms that may be the result of immunologic pathophysiology. OBJECTIVE To determine whether thyroidectomy improves symptoms in patients with Hashimoto thyroiditis who still have symptoms despite having normal thyroid gland function while receiving medical therapy. DESIGN Randomized trial. (ClinicalTrials.gov: NCT02319538). SETTING Secondary care hospital in Norway. PATIENTS 150 patients aged 18 to 79 years with persistent Hashimoto-related symptoms despite euthyroid status while receiving hormone replacement therapy and with serum antithyroid peroxidase (anti-TPO) antibody titers greater than 1000 IU/mL. INTERVENTION Total thyroidectomy or medical management with hormone substitution to secure euthyroid status in both groups. MEASUREMENTS The primary outcome was general health score on the Short Form-36 Health Survey (SF-36) at 18 months. Secondary outcomes were adverse effects of surgery, the other 7 SF-36 subscores, fatigue questionnaire scores, and serum anti-TPO antibody titers at 6, 12, and 18 months. RESULTS During follow-up, only the surgical group demonstrated improvement: Mean general health score increased from 38 to 64 points, for a between-group difference of 29 points (95% CI, 22 to 35 points) at 18 months. Fatigue score decreased from 23 to 14 points, for a between-group difference of 9.3 points (CI, 7.4 to 11.2 points). Chronic fatigue frequency decreased from 82% to 35%, for a between-group difference of 39 percentage points (CI, 23 to 53 percentage points). Median serum anti-TPO antibody titers decreased from 2232 to 152 IU/mL, for a between-group difference of 1148 IU/mL (CI, 1080 to 1304 IU/mL). In multivariable regression analyses, the adjusted treatment effects remained similar to the unadjusted effects. LIMITATION Results are applicable only to a subgroup of patients with Hashimoto disease, and follow-up was limited to 18 months. CONCLUSION Total thyroidectomy improved health-related quality of life and fatigue, whereas medical therapy did not. This improvement, along with concomitant elimination of serum anti-TPO antibodies, may elucidate disease mechanisms. PRIMARY FUNDING SOURCE Telemark Hospital.

Abstract
AIM There is limited available knowledge regarding health-related quality of life (HRQoL) in older patients with chronic kidney disease. We aimed to describe HRQoL in renal transplant candidates 65 years or older at transplant acceptance, and during the first year on the waiting list. METHODS A nationwide prospective observational study in Norway was conducted. HRQoL was evaluated at baseline (wait listing) and after 6 and 12 months using the patient self-reported Kidney Disease and Quality of Life Short form version 1.3. Intra-individual scores at different times were evaluated. Generic HRQoL was compared with scores from an age-matched Norwegian population. RESULTS From January 2013 to November 2016, 261 patients ≥65 years accepted for deceased donor kidney transplantation were included. Mean age at inclusion was 71.1 years, 67% male and 69% were on dialysis. HRQoL sum scores significantly decreased during the first year on the waiting list. Physical, mental and kidney disease component summary score reduced from 39.6 to 38.1 (P = 0.045), 48.8 to 44.7 (P < 0.001) and 72.1 to 70.2 (P = 0.03), respectively. When evaluating each domain separately, only the decrease in social function was clinically significant. Age and being on dialysis were the most important predictors for low HRQoL. Compared to the age-matched general population, males had significant lower HRQoL scores. Females were comparable to the general female population at baseline except in general health and vitality. CONCLUSIONS HRQoL in older patients waiting for kidney transplantation decreases during the first year on the waiting list, but only the change in social function is clinically significant.

Abstract
Background In the elderly, kidney transplantation is associated with increased survival and improved health-related quality of life compared with dialysis treatment. We aimed to study the short-term health economic effects of transplantation in a population of elderly kidney transplant candidates. Methods Self-perceived health, quality-adjusted life years (QALYs) and costs were evaluated and compared 1 year before and 1 year after kidney transplantation in patients included in a single-centre prospective study of 289 transplant candidates ≥65 years of age. Results Self-perceived health and QALYs both significantly improved after transplantation. At 1 year, the costs per QALY were substantially higher for transplantation (€88 100 versus €76 495), but preliminary analyses suggest a favourable long-term health economic effect. Conclusions Kidney transplantation in older kidney transplant recipients is associated with improved health but also with increased costs the first year after engraftment when compared with remaining on the waiting list. Any long-term cost-effectiveness needs to be confirmed in studies with longer observation times.

Abstract
OBJECTIVE The Diabetes Health Profile-18 (DHP-18) was developed to measure disease-specific health-related quality of life. It has been translated into Norwegian but remains invalidated. The purpose of this paper was to examine the psychometric properties of the Norwegian DHP-18. RESEARCH DESIGN AND METHODS Participants with type 1 diabetes were recruited from three outpatient clinics in Norway. Clinical and sociodemographic data were collected, and participants completed the DHP-18 and the Short-Form 36 (SF-36). Descriptive analysis, frequencies, t-tests and the chi-squared tests were used. Principal axis factoring (PAF) and confirmatory factor analysis (CFA) were used. Convergent validity was tested using Spearman's correlation between the DHP-18 and SF-36. Reliability was tested using Cronbach's alpha and intraclass correlation coefficient. RESULTS In total, 288 patients were included. No floor and ceiling effects were found. A forced PAF analysis revealed that three questions had an eigenvalue below 0.40. In the unforced PAF analysis, one question loaded below 0.40, while three questions loaded into a fourth factor. The correlation between the DHP-18 and SF-36 dimensions was low to moderate. Problematic internal consistency was observed for the disinhibited eating dimension in the forced PAF and in the suggested fourth dimension in the unforced PAF. CFA revealed poor fit. The test-retest reliability displayed good to excellent values, but responsiveness was limited. CONCLUSIONS Problematic issues were identified regarding factor structure, item loadings, internal consistency and responsiveness. Further evaluation of responsiveness is particularly recommended, and using a revised 14-item DHP version is suggested.

Abstract
Celiac disease may present with a range of different symptoms, including abdominal problems in a broader sense, iron deficiency and “constant tiredness”. All of these symptoms should consequently lead the clinicians to consider celiac disease as a potential etiopathogenetic cause. Although the pathophysiology of celiac disease is well documented, the actual mechanisms for disease presentation(s) are less well understood. We here address the topic of fatigue in celiac disease. A systematic literature search identified 298 papers of which five met the criteria for full evaluation. None of the reviewed papers were of high quality and had several methodological weaknesses. We conclude that there is an unmet need to study the contributing factors and management of fatigue in celiac disease.

Abstract
AIM Fatigue is scarcely studied in type 1 diabetes (T1D), and the aims were to investigate its prevalence compared to the background population, potential associations, and to validate the Fatigue Questionnaire (FQ) in type 1 diabetes. METHODS Persons with T1D were recruited from three outpatient clinics in Norway. Fatigue was measured using the FQ, and FQ data from the Norwegian background population were used for comparison. Socio-demographic and clinical variables were obtained by self-report, clinical investigation, medical records and laboratory tests. RESULTS Of 332 eligible patients, 288 (87%) were included. Mean age was 44.65/44.95 years (SD 13.34/13.38) for females/males, respectively. Total fatigue (TF) was 15.31 (SD 5.51) compared to 12.2 (SD 4.0) in the background population (p < 0.001). HADS ≥ 8, current menstruation, increased leukocytes and sleep problems were associated with increased TF. Chronic fatigue (CF) was reported in 26.4% compared to 11% in the background population (p < 0.001). HADS ≥ 8, increased time since diagnosis and decreased sleep quality were associated with CF. The validity, internal consistency and repeatability of the FQ was confirmed. CONCLUSIONS Fatigue was more common in T1D than in the background population, and associated with increased anxiety, depression and sleep problems. The FQ demonstrated satisfactory psychometric properties.

Abstract
AIM To investigate if vitamin D deficiency is associated with fatigue in patients with inflammatory bowel disease (IBD).
METHODS IBD patients were recruited from nine hospitals in the southeastern and western regions of Norway to participate in a multicenter cross-sectional study lasting from March 2013 to April 2014. Data were collected by interviews, from medical records and laboratory tests. The Fatigue Questionnaire (FQ) was used to measure fatigue. Linear and logistic regression models were applied to explore the possible association between vitamin D deficiency and total fatigue scores and chronic fatigue, respectively. The analyses were adjusted for age, gender, disease activity, depressive symptoms and sleep disturbance.
RESULTS In total, 405 patients were included in the analyses, of which 227 (56%) had Crohn’s disease (CD) and 178 (44%) had ulcerative colitis (UC). Vitamin D deficiency (< 50 nmol/L) was present in half (203/405) of the patients. Chronic fatigue was reported by 116 (29%) of all included patients with substantial fatigue reported by 194 (48%). Vitamin D levels were neither associated with total fatigue nor with chronic fatigue. Higher total fatigue scores and chronic fatigue were both associated with increased disease activity scores in patients with UC and CD, but not with increased CRP or fecal calprotectin. In UC patients, female gender was associated with fatigue in the univariate analysis, but no such difference was found when adjusted for elevated disease activity scores. Sleep disturbance and more depressive symptoms were associated with total fatigue scores in both UC and CD patients, but with chronic fatigue only in CD patients.
CONCLUSION In this study, no significant association between fatigue and vitamin D deficiency in IBD patients was revealed.

Abstract
BACKGROUND & AIMS Magnetic resonance enterography (MRE) is used to evaluate the extent and complications of Crohn's disease (CD). MRE results are used in calculation of the Lémann index (LI) score, which quantifies bowel damage. The long-term outcomes of CD are uncertain; we aimed to assess bowel disease and damage in patients with CD for 20 years using MRE and the LI. METHODS We performed a follow-up analysis of a population-based cohort of 237 patients in southeastern Norway diagnosed with CD from 1990 to 1993. Twenty years after diagnosis, 156 attended the evaluation in which they were offered routine clinical blood tests and colonoscopies. Ninety-six patients were examined by MRE and LI scores were calculated. The independent association of the LI score with clinical variables was examined by univariate analysis. RESULTS Sixty-five patients (67.7%) had CD manifestations based on findings from MRE (36.9%), colonoscopy (29.2%), or both (33.9%). MRE findings changed disease classification for 8 patients (8.3%). The median LI score was 4.6 (interquartile range, 17.5) and associated with younger age (P = .02), complicated ileocolonic phenotype (P < .001), and use of biologic (P < .001), or immunosuppressant therapies (P = .045). Factors independently associated with LI score during the follow-up period were age, complicated disease, use of medication, and markers of inflammation. CONCLUSIONS In a population-based study of 237 patients with CD in Norway, we found that almost 68% had imaging features of CD, half of which were only detectable by MRE. LI score associated with ongoing active disease. Young age, complicated disease, and persistent inflammation were associated with bowel damage.

Abstract
Background Participants' experience with a screening test can influence adherence, and therefore the efficacy of screening programs. We compared screening with unsedated flexible sigmoidoscopy and fecal immunochemical testing (FIT) for participants' satisfaction with the decision and for willingness to repeat colorectal cancer screening. Methods In a prospective, randomized trial 3257 individuals (50 - 74 years) were invited to either flexible sigmoidoscopy or FIT (1:1), of whom 1650 took up the offer (52.6 %). In total, 1497 screening participants completed at least one questionnaire, either before screening, and/or at three time points in the following year, that measured willingness to repeat screening, willingness to recommend screening, and satisfaction with decision to attend. There were 769 and 728 responders in the flexible sigmoidoscopy and FIT group, respectively. Additionally, 581 flexible sigmoidoscopy participants also completed a pain questionnaire. Results 1 year later, 10 % of the flexible sigmoidoscopy participants were not willing to repeat screening, compared to 5 % of FIT participants. A higher percentage of women compared to men would not repeat flexible sigmoidoscopy screening (adjusted odds ratio [OR] 2.52, 95 % confidence interval [95 %CI] 1.48 to 4.28). Notably, 22 % of women reported pain during flexible sigmoidoscopy compared to 5 % of men. When we added pain to the statistical model, pain was significantly associated with unwillingness to repeat flexible sigmoidoscopy (OR 3.15, 95 %CI 1.68 to 5.87), while gender was no longer associated (OR 1.53, 95 %CI 0.82 to 2.88). Conclusion Acceptability for flexible sigmoidoscopy and for FIT was high among Norwegian screening participants, though FIT participants were more willing to repeat screening. Women were less willing to repeat screening with flexible sigmoidoscopy compared to men. This gender difference seemed partly due to pain, and therefore preventable.This study is registered at ClinicalTrials.gov: NCT01538550.

Abstract
BACKGROUND To reduce colorectal cancer (CRC) mortality through population-based screening programmes using faecal tests, it is important that individuals continue to participate in the repeated rounds of screening. We aimed to identify lifestyle predictors for discontinuation of faecal immunochemical test (FIT) screening after the first round, as well as lifestyle predictors for colorectal neoplasia detected in the second-round FIT screening. METHODS In this longitudinal study, we invited 6959 individuals aged 50-74 years from south-east Norway for a first round of FIT screening and to complete a self-reported lifestyle questionnaire on demographic factors, body mass index (BMI, kg m-2), smoking habits, physical activity, consumption of alcohol and dietary items. Two years later, we estimated the associations between these factors, non-participation and screening results in the second round of FIT screening using adjusted odds ratios (ORs) and 95% confidence intervals (CIs). RESULTS Of the 3114 responders to the questionnaire who completed the first-round FIT and who were invited to participate in second-round FIT screening, 540 (17%) did not participate. The OR and (95% CI) for discontinuation of FIT screening after the first round was 1.61 (1.24-2.10) for current smoking compared with non-smoking; 2.01 (1.25-3.24) for BMI⩾35 kg m-2 compared with BMI 16.9-24.9 kg m-2 and 0.70 (0.52-0.94) for physical activity in the third quartile vs the first. Among participants, smoking, high BMI and high alcohol consumption were associated with an increased odds of detecting colorectal neoplasia (n=107). CONCLUSIONS These results may indicate that Norwegian FIT screening participants who discontinue after the first round have lifestyle behaviours associated with increased risk of CRC.

Abstract
OBJECTIVE Fatigue is a major concern for patients with ulcerative colitis (UC) and Crohn's disease (CD), but evidence from population-based studies regarding fatigue in long-standing inflammatory bowel disease (IBD) patients is scarce. Our aims were to assess fatigue scores and the prevalence of chronic fatigue in IBD patients 20 years after diagnosis and to identify variables associated with fatigue in this cohort. METHODS Twenty years after diagnosis, patients from a cohort with incident IBD were invited to a follow-up visit that included a structured interview, a clinical examination, laboratory tests and the Fatigue Questionnaire (FQ). Fatigue scores were obtained, and factors associated with fatigue were assessed via linear and logistic regression analyses. RESULTS Of the 599 invited patients, 440 (73.5%) completed the FQ. Among those with active disease, we found significantly higher fatigue scores than among those with quiescent disease (fatigue scores: UC 17.1 versus 12.4, p < .001, and CD 17.5 versus 13.3, p < .001). The fatigue scores of those with quiescent disease were comparable with those of the reference population. Chronic fatigue was more frequent among IBD patients than in the reference population. Factors associated with fatigue included self-perceived disease activity, poor sleep quality, anxiety and depression. CONCLUSION At 20 years after IBD diagnosis, fatigue scores were higher and chronic fatigue was more frequent among IBD patients with active disease than in the reference population and among those with quiescent IBD. Subjectively perceived disease activity, sleep quality, anxiety and depression were associated with fatigue in IBD patients.

Abstract
BACKGROUND AND AIM Vitamin D deficiency is common in inflammatory bowel disease (IBD). The aims of the present study were to determine the prevalence of vitamin D deficiency and to identify clinical and epidemiological variables associated with vitamin D deficiency in an outpatient population with IBD. METHODS Participants were recruited from nine hospitals in the southeastern and western regions of Norway as part of an observational, multicentre study from March 2013 to April 2014. Clinical and epidemiological data were collected by interview and from medical records. All analyses of serum 25-hydroxyvitamin D (25-OH-D) were performed in the same laboratory. RESULTS In total, 49% (200/408) of the patients had a 25-OH-D concentration <50 nmol/L, including 53% (122/230) of the Crohn's disease (CD) patients and 44% (78/178) of the ulcerative colitis (UC) patients. In CD patients, disease activity, measured as the HBI, was inversely associated with vitamin D deficiency. No such association was observed with the Simple Clinical Colitis Activity Index (SCCAI) scores in UC, but in UC patients, vitamin D deficiency was associated with elevated faecal calprotectin >100 mg/kg. In patients with CD, there were significantly more relapses during the previous year in patients with vitamin D deficiency. CONCLUSIONS Vitamin D deficiency was common, especially in CD, and was associated with increased disease activity, a relapsing disease course and higher inflammatory activity.

Abstract
AIM To systematically review the literature on fatigue in people with type 1 diabetes. METHODS In the period from April to June 2015 and with an updated search in May 2016, eight electronic databases as well as the grey literature were searched. Studies of all types of design were included if they reported data on fatigue in adult people with type 1 diabetes. All studies were assessed for quality. RESULTS Out of 4259 references (including grey literature), 10 papers were reviewed in full. Three of these papers investigated fatigue as the primary endpoint, and one was assessed to be high quality. Two papers provided a definition of fatigue. Prevalence estimates ranged from 23 to 40%, dependent on the cut-off used. Six different questionnaires were used to measure fatigue/vitality and these were only validated to a limited extent in a diabetes population. Several demographic, personal and clinical factors were associated with fatigue, but the results were conflicting. CONCLUSIONS Few studies have been published that investigate fatigue in type 1 diabetes and there is a large variability in findings due to different measurement methods and factors investigated. There is still an unmet need to understand what contributes to fatigue in these patients through rigorous research.

Abstract
AIM To investigate the possible long-term psychological harm of participating in colorectal cancer (CRC) screening in Norway.
METHODS In a prospective, randomized trial, 14294 participants (aged 50-74 years) were invited to either flexible sigmoidoscopy (FS) screening, or a faecal immunochemical test (FIT) (1:1). In total, 4422 screening participants (32%) completed the questionnaire, which consisted of the Hospital Anxiety and Depression Scale and the SF-12, a generic health-related quality of life (HRQOL) measurement, when invited to screening and one year after the invitation. A control group of 7650 individuals was invited to complete the questionnaire only, at baseline and one year after, and 1911 (25%) completed the questionnaires.
RESULTS Receiving a positive or negative screening result and participating in the two different screening modalities did not cause clinically relevant mean changes in anxiety, depression or HRQOL after one year. FS screening, but not FIT, was associated with an increased probability of being an anxiety case (score ≥ 8) at the one-year follow-up (5.6% of FS participants transitioned from being not anxious to anxious, while 3.0% experienced the reverse). This increase was moderately significantly different from the changes in the control group (in which the corresponding numbers were 4.8% and 4.5%, respectively), P = 0.06.
CONCLUSION Most individuals do not experience psychological effects of CRC screening participation after one year, while FS participation is associated with increased anxiety for a smaller group.

Abstract
BACKGROUND AND AIMS Quality of care (QoC) has gained increased attention in IBD. A better QoC has, historically, been linked to improved treatment outcomes. Even so, factors of equal importance to patients may be quality of life (QoL), patient-physician communication and access to care. Recent surveys suggest that IBD care in Europe is suboptimal. METHODS Patients were recruited from nine hospitals in the south-eastern and western part of Norway as a part of an observational, multicenter study In addition to clinical and socio-demographic factors; a purposely designed 26 item questionnaire was used to quantify aspects related to IBD care, including QoC. Moreover, the Fatigue Questionnaire (FQ) was used to investigate fatigue. RESULTS In total, 411 patients were included. Of these, 231 were diagnosed with CD and 180 with UC. Furthermore, 86.1% (354/411) were satisfied with the quality of IBD follow-up and only 4.1% (17/411) were dissatisfied. Most dissatisfaction was related to: lack of focus on personal relations (18.2%), HRQoL (15.1%), general practitioner knowledge of IBD (13.9%), ability to talk about important topics (7.8%), and hospital discharge communication (9.4%). Higher age and longer disease duration was associated with improved QoC scores in both UC and CD. Fatigue was associated with decreased QoC scores in both diagnoses. CONCLUSIONS Patients are satisfied with quality of care in IBD. However, communication seems to be an important area of improvement - not only related to patient-physician communication, but also to transitional communication between different health-care levels.

Abstract
BACKGROUND Pain has been associated with fatigue in many chronic diseases, but data are not available for inflammatory bowel disease (IBD). The aim of this study was to investigate whether fatigue is associated with pain in IBD after adjusting for the relevant covariates. METHODS Participants were recruited from nine hospitals in the south-eastern and western part of Norway. Socio-demographic variables were self-reported by patients. Disease activity was assessed by disease activity indices and faecal calprotectin. Patient-reported outcomes (PROs) were collected using the Fatigue Questionnaire (FQ), Brief Pain Inventory (BPI), Hospital Anxiety and Depression Scale (HADS) and Basic Nordic Sleep Questionnaire. RESULTS From a total of 452 invited patients, 414 (91.6%) provided written informed consent. After excluding any missing data, 408 total patients were included in the analyses (ulcerative colitis = 180 and Crohn's disease = 228). In the crude analysis, substantial and chronic fatigue were associated with increased pain intensity regardless of the diagnosis. However, when controlling for relevant covariates in the ANCOVA, the differences in pain intensity among patients with and without substantial or chronic fatigue were insignificant. The Cohen's d effect size was small to moderate (>0.20) in patients with chronic fatigue. CONCLUSIONS Despite a tendency of elevated pain intensity scores among patients with fatigue, these differences were insignificant after controlling for the relevant covariates. However, based on Cohen's effect size, these differences may be of clinical importance in a subset of patients.

Abstract
AIM To investigate the association between adherence to health recommendations and detection of advanced colorectal neoplasia (ACN) in colorectal cancer (CRC) screening. METHODS A total of 14832 women and men were invited to CRC screening, 6959 in the fecal immunochemical test arm and 7873 in the flexible sigmoidoscopy arm. These were also sent a self-reported lifestyle questionnaire to be completed prior to their first CRC screening. A lifestyle score was created to reflect current adherence to healthy behaviors in regard to smoking, body mass index, physical activity, alcohol consumption and food consumption, and ranged from zero (poorest) to six (best). Odds ratios (ORs) and 95%CIs were calculated using multivariable logistic regression to evaluate the association between the single lifestyle variables and the lifestyle score and the probability of detecting ACN. RESULTS In all 6315 women and men completed the lifestyle questionnaire, 3323 (53%) in the FIT arm and 2992 (47%) in the FS arm. This was 89% of those who participated in screening. ACN was diagnosed in 311 (5%) participants of which 25 (8%) were diagnosed with CRC. For individuals with a lifestyle score of two, three, four, and five-six, the ORs (95%CI) for the probability of ACN detection were 0.82 (0.45-1.16), 0.43 (0.28-0.73), 0.41 (0.23-0.64), and 0.41 (0.22-0.73), respectively compared to individuals with a lifestyle score of zero-one. Of the single lifestyle factors, adherence to non-smoking and moderate alcohol intake were associated with a decreased probability of ACN detection compared to being a smoker or having a high alcohol intake 0.53 (0.42-0.68) and 0.63 (0.43-0.93) respectively. CONCLUSION Adopted healthy behaviors were inversely associated with the probability of ACN detection. Lifestyle assessment might be useful for risk stratification in CRC screening.

Abstract
Background and Aims. No patient-reported outcome measures targeting pain have yet been validated for use in IBD patients. Consequently, the aim of this study was to test the psychometrical properties of the brief pain inventory (BPI) in an outpatient population with IBD. Methods. Participants were recruited from nine hospitals in the southeastern and western parts of Norway. Clinical and sociodemographic data were collected, and participants completed the BPI, as well as the Short-Form 36 (SF-36). Results. In total, 410 patients were included. The BPI displayed high correlations with the bodily pain dimension of the SF-36, as well as moderate correlations with disease activity indices. The BPI also displayed excellent internal consistency (Cronbach's alpha value of 0.91, regardless of diagnosis) and good to excellent test-retest values (intraclass correlation coefficient (ICC) 0.84-0.90 and Kappa values > .70). In UC, calculation of responsiveness revealed that only BPI interference in patients reporting improvement reached the threshold of 0.2. In CD, Cohen's d ranged from 0.26 to 0.68. Conclusions. The BPI may serve as an important supplement in patient-reported outcome measurement in IBD. There is need to confirm responsiveness in future studies. Moreover, responsiveness should ideally be investigated using changes in objective markers of inflammation.

Abstract
Background: Participation in cancer screening programmes might cause worries in the population outweighting the benefits of reduced mortality. The present study aimed to investigate possible psychological harm of participation in a colorectal cancer (CRC) screening pilot in Norway. Methods: In a prospective, randomised trial participants (aged 50–74 years) were invited to either flexible sigmoidoscopy (FS) screening, faecal immunochemical test (FIT), or no screening (the control group; 1 : 1: 1). Three thousand two hundred and thirteen screening participants (42% of screened individuals) completed the Hospital Anxiety and Depression Scale questionnaire as well as the SF-12—a health-related quality of life (HRQOL) questionnaire when invited to screening and when receiving the screening result. A control group was invited to complete the questionnaires only. Two thousand six hundred and eighteen control participants (35% of invited individuals) completed the questionnaire. Results: A positive screening result did not increase participants' level of anxiety or depression, or decrease participants' level of HRQOL. Participants who received a negative result reported decreased anxiety and improvement on some HRQOL dimensions. However, no change was considered to be of clinical relevance. Conclusion: The current study showed no clinically relevant psychological harm of receiving a positive CRC screening result or of participating in FS or FIT screening, in a Norwegian population.

Abstract
AIM The COMFORT behavioural scale was developed to assess sedation, pain and distress in children unable to report pain. Our aims were to test construct validity of the scale in toddlers undergoing minor surgery and determine the inter-rater reliability of the scale. METHODS We consecutively enrolled 45 children aged 12-36 months from a Norwegian surgical outpatient care unit. The level of sedation, pain and distress was assessed before and after surgery with the COMFORT behavioural scale. Inter-rater reliability was estimated and construct validity was tested based on a priori defined hypotheses. A 2.5-point (15%) change in the scale was considered clinically important. RESULTS We obtained 307 scores covering most of the scale's range, but a floor effect was clearly present. Inter-rater reliability was high between assessors (intraclass correlation coefficient = 0.96; 95% CI 0.92-0.98). Clinically important differences were seen between baseline and light sedation (3.1 points, p < 0.001) and between light and deep sedation (4.6 points, p = 0.002). The difference between baseline and our definition of a pain/distress state was not clinically important (1.5 points, p = 0.039). CONCLUSION The COMFORT behavioural scale can provide one aspect of an overall clinical assessment of sedation, and probably pain and distress, in toddlers before and after surgery.

Abstract
BACKGROUND In chronic inflammatory bowel disease (IBD) (Crohn's disease [CD] and ulcerative colitis [UC]), symptoms from outside the gastrointestinal tract are frequently seen, and the joints, skin, eyes, and hepatobiliary area are the most usually affected sites (called extraintestinal manifestations [EIM]). The reported prevalence varies, explained by difference in study design and populations under investigation. The aim of our study was to determine the prevalence of EIM in a population-based inception cohort in Europe and Israel. METHODS IBD patients were incepted into a cohort that was prospectively followed from 1991 to 2004. A total of 1145 patients were followed for 10 years. RESULTS The cumulative prevalence of first EIM was 16.9% (193/1145 patients) over a median follow-up time of 10.1 years. Patients with CD were more likely than UC patients to have immune-mediated (arthritis, eye, skin, and liver) manifestations: 20.1% versus 10.4% (p < 0.001). Most frequently seen was arthritis which was significantly more common in CD (12.9%) than in UC (8.1%), p = 0.01. Pan-colitis compared to proctitis in UC increased the risk of EIM. CONCLUSION In a European inception cohort, EIMs in IBD were consistent with that seen in comparable studies. Patients with CD are twice as likely as UC patients to experience EIM, and more extensive distribution of inflammation in UC increases the risk of EIM.

Abstract
BACKGROUND Patients with inflammatory bowel disease (IBD) have proven an increased risk of venous thromboembolism (VTE), particularly when hospitalized. The estimate of the true risk varies considerably between studies, primarily due to differences in methodology. We set out to determine the incidence of VTE in a population-based European inception cohort. METHODS IBD patients were incepted into a cohort that was prospectively followed from the early 1990s to the early 2000s. A total of 1145 patients were followed for a total of 10,634 patient-years (p.y.). RESULTS A total of 19 thromboembolic events were identified - 13 deep vein thrombosis and 6 with pulmonary embolism. The incidence rate of VTE was 1.8 per 1000 p.y. CONCLUSION The risk of VTE was elevated in this IBD cohort but lower than previously reported. The highest risk was seen in hospitalized patients, but corticosteroids-requiring disease in outpatients also conferred some risk.

Abstract
PURPOSE The purpose of the study was to examine fatigue interference with daily living in patients with inflammatory bowel disease (IBD) and to explore relationships between severe fatigue interference and socio-demographic and clinical variables, including use of complementary and alternative medicine (CAM). METHODS Data were collected using self-report questionnaires from adult IBD outpatients. Fatigue interference was assessed with the 5-item Fatigue Severity Scale, and scores ≥ 5 were defined as severe fatigue interference. CAM use was assessed with the International CAM Questionnaire. Multivariate logistic regression analysis was used to examine associations between severe fatigue interference and socio-demographic factors, clinical factors, and CAM use. RESULTS In total, 428 patients had evaluable questionnaires (response rate 93 %). Severe fatigue interference was reported by 39 % of the total sample. Patients with Crohn's disease (CD) (n = 238) were more likely than patients with ulcerative colitis (UC) (n = 190) to report severe fatigue interference (43 and 33 %, respectively, p = 0.003). In addition, patients reporting severe fatigue interference were more likely to have active disease than patients without severe fatigue interference (p < 0.001 for both diagnoses). Patients with inactive disease had scores comparable to the general population. Factors independently associated with severe fatigue interference in UC included disease activity and CAM use, while in CD they included disease activity and current smoking. CONCLUSIONS Severe fatigue interference is common among IBD patients with active disease. Among patients with UC, but not CD, CAM use was associated with severe fatigue interference. The relationship between fatigue interference and personal factors should be considered further in subsequent studies.

Abstract
OBJECTIVE To compare the work disability (WD) rate in inflammatory bowel disease (IBD) patients 10 years after disease onset, with the WD rate in the background population,and to assess whether clinical or demographic factors in the early disease course could predict WD after 10 years disease. DESIGN A large, population-based inception cohort (the Inflammatory Bowel in South Eastern Norway cohort) was prospectively followed up at 1, 5 and 10 years after diagnosis. At the 10-year follow-up data on WD were collected. Data on disability pension (DP) in the background population were retrieved from public databases. We calculated overall and age-standardised relative risks (RR) for DP. Logistic regression analysis was used to examine predictive factors. RESULTS A total of 518 patients completed the 10-year follow-up (response rate 83.5%). The overall disability rate in the IBD population was 18.8%, and the RR was 1.8 (95% CI 1.4 to 2.3) for ulcerative colitis (UC) and 2.0 (95% CI 1.4 to 2.7) for Crohn's disease (CD). The RR for DP was highest in patients aged below 40 years while patients aged over 60 years had no increased RR. Steroid treatment at the 1-year follow-up predicted WD after 10 years disease in both CD and UC. In UC, increased C-reactive protein (CRP) or erythrocyte sedimentation rate (ESR) at diagnosis, early colectomy, and more than two relapses during the first year of the disease also predicted WD. CONCLUSION Ten years after disease onset IBD patients had an increased RR for DP as compared with the background population. The youngest patients had the highest RR. Markers of severe disease course predicted WD.
